Here’s a list of all the fall festivals happening in October
Dress up the kids, load up the car and hit your favorite festival! Here’s a few from the SouthFlorida.com list:
- Harvest Festival at Flamingo Gardens (Broward) – Oct. 20-21, Oct. 27-28. Enjoy hayrides from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m., a pumpkin patch and free pumpkin decorating, themed costume contests, bounce houses, character meet-ups, “The Real Pirates of the Caribbean” exhibit, DJ Digital Anarchy, games, food and more. Oct. 20-21 is “Superheroes and Villains” weekend. $19.95; $12.95 ages 3-11. Flamingo Gardens, 3750 S. Flamingo Road, Davie. flamingogardens.org
- Family Halloween & Family Festival (Broward) – Oct. 20, 10 a.m.-2 p.m. Get in the Halloween spirit early with free Halloween-themed photos, costume contests, hayrides, pony rides, a children’s carnival, children’s Fun Zone, a DJ, games, fire exhibit, kids’ fingerprinting, petting zoo, police K-9 demonstrations, a pumpkin patch, puppet show and zombie diner. Food sales to benefit the Police Explorers Program. $5 ages 2 and up. Volunteer Park, 12050 W. Sunrise Blvd., Plantation. facebook.com/events/1853613034746982/
- Boo At The Zoo (Palm Beach) – Oct. 19-21 and Oct. 26-28. Enjoy trick-or-treating with more than 125,000 pieces of candy sponsored by FPL SolarNow. Trick-or-treat 10 a.m.-4p.m. Oct. 19-21 and Oct. 26-28. Evening trick-or-treat is 5-9 p.m. Oct. 19-20 and Oct. 26-27. Palm Beach Zoo, 1301 Summit Blvd., West Palm Beach. palmbeachzoo.org
